Overview

MediaNav Evolution (Generation 2) hardware is built on an older ARM architecture and the Windows CE 6.0 platform. Because this hardware lacks the processing power of modern units, it cannot natively support heavy applications like Apple CarPlay or Android Auto. Supermod serves as a lightweight alternative that optimizes existing resources to provide: Supermod Medianav Evolution 9.1.3

    Steps

    1. Format USB as FAT32.
    2. Copy supermod files to USB root.
    3. With ignition on (engine not necessary but battery must be healthy), insert USB into vehicle port.
    4. System automatically detects update → confirm on screen.
    5. Update process (~10-15 minutes): “Update” → “Writing system” → “Rebooting”.
    6. After reboot, perform a factory reset via settings to ensure clean registry.
